org.flowable.common.engine.api.FlowableException: couldn't upgrade db schema: alter table ACT_RU_ENTITYLINK add column HIERARCHY_TYPE_ varchar(255)
-- ============================================= -- 更新 Flowable 版本号脚本 -- 如果表已经创建,但 Flowable 启动时仍然尝试升级表结构,执行此脚本 -- ============================================= -- 更新版本号为 6.8.0.0,避免 Flowable 尝试升级表结构 UPDATE `ACT_GE_PROPERTY` SET `VALUE_` = '6.8.0.0', `REV_` = 1 WHERE `NAME_` = 'schema.version'; UPDATE `ACT_GE_PROPERTY` SET `VALUE_` = 'create(6.8.0.0)', `REV_` = 1 WHERE `NAME_` = 'schema.history'; -- 如果记录不存在,则插入 INSERT INTO `ACT_GE_PROPERTY` (`NAME_`, `VALUE_`, `REV_`) SELECT 'schema.version', '6.8.0.0', 1 WHERE NOT EXISTS (SELECT 1 FROM `ACT_GE_PROPERTY` WHERE `NAME_` = 'schema.version'); INSERT INTO `ACT_GE_PROPERTY` (`NAME_`, `VALUE_`, `REV_`) SELECT 'schema.history', 'create(6.8.0.0)', 1 WHERE NOT EXISTS (SELECT 1 FROM `ACT_GE_PROPERTY` WHERE `NAME_` = 'schema.history'); -- 提交事务 COMMIT; -- ============================================= -- 执行说明: -- 1. 执行此脚本后,Flowable 会认为表结构已经是 6.8.0.0 版本 -- 2. 重启应用,Flowable 不会再尝试升级表结构 -- =============================================